On my boat function out weighs looks but looks definetly equate. If the Innovation Marine cooler works it will be my choice over the Simerik.
What do I have to do to mount the IM. Im sure Ill have to drill the cav plate for the pickup but what about the top plate. Do I have to tap the top of the drive or does it use existing bolt holes?

If you don't think it works and its not damaged, I'll refund your money. It works. You drill two holes in the cavitation plate for the pickup and mounting screw and the upper portion has longer screws and SS spacers to replace the stock screws. Its that simple. 15 Min install beginning to end.
